Hi Aloke,

Log onto the Citibank web page and dissociate closed accounts

Then:

From Home Page-> Account List-> Manage online services-> Click on Account-> Stop
using online services

This will stop online service will all accounts at Citibank

If there are no transactions in the closed accounts, you can delete the
accounts at this point.

Then Setup Online Services from "Manage online services" to set it back up

Hope this helps...

Make sure you dissociate the closed accounts with your userid on the web
site or they will reappear again at some point. I logged onto the Citibank
web site and saw my old closed accounts were still associated with me. When
I removed them, then removed and re-established online services with
Citibank, they were not added back in.

Nevermind. The import of M2004 into M2006 re-activated old closed accounts.
That seriously messed up the online update process.

I had to open the closed accounts, disable online services from those, close
them again. Then the downloaded statements got recognized correctly by
M2006.

I installed Money 2006 over Money 2004. I didn't use Passport or MSN, just
regular online downloads from my bank, credit card, and broker. Needless to
say, M2004 updated everything just fine minutes before the upgrade.

Now, I'm having problems with 2 financial institutions:

Fidelity Investments: gives "General Error"

Citi Cards: gives "We are unable to process your request. Please call
customer service at 1-800-347-xxxx"

Are there any tips to making on-line activities work again with these
institutions? Any way to capture the error messages in more detail?

I called Fidelity at the above #, who had no information on M2006. They
transferred me to MS (I'm on hold as I type..)

How do you reset the on-line settings for the institution?

I'm afraid that if I disable and re-enable on-line settings, I'll get all my
transactions downloaded again and duplicated :-(
